Worcester Polytechnic Institute is a private research institution that's located in Worcester, Massachusetts. This STEM-centric New England school has an enrollment of over 6,000 students and offers bachelor's, master's, and doctoral degrees in electrical engineering. In addition to standard on-campus programs, master's and graduate certificate students can complete their coursework online.
